Job Summary
The Systems Analyst 3 role supports a large public sector PeopleSoft HCM 9.2 HR/Payroll enterprise environment, providing senior-level functional and technical expertise across payroll processing, HR configuration, system integrations, batch operations, reporting, and enterprise-wide production support. The role involves overseeing payroll and HR operations for a multi-agency statewide system, ensuring compliance with federal and state regulations, supporting year-end and fiscal processes, managing incidents, and coordinating with technical teams, vendors, and business stakeholders. This position also plays a key role in system governance, audits, security compliance, and strategic HR/Payroll process improvements.
Key Responsibilities
- Serve as the functional subject matter expert for PeopleSoft HCM 9.2 Payroll.
- Provide day-to-day support for payroll operations, configuration, and production issues.
- Troubleshoot payroll calculation errors, retro pay, tax discrepancies, integrations, and payroll processing issues.
- Support the complete payroll lifecycle, including pay calendars, paysheets, payroll calculations, confirmations, audits, and reconciliations.
- Configure and maintain payroll components such as earnings, deductions, garnishments, taxes, pay groups, accumulators, rate codes, and commitment accounting.
- Process on-cycle, off-cycle, reversals, cancellations, and special payroll transactions.
- Support year-end payroll activities, including W-2/W-3 processing, 1095-C reporting, tax updates, and regulatory compliance.
- Assist with quarterly tax reconciliations and payroll audit activities.
- Develop, modify, and troubleshoot PS Queries, SQL queries, BI Publisher reports, and SAP BusinessObjects reports.
- Support payroll integrations, data loads, interfaces, and synchronization with external and legacy systems.
- Configure and support Approval Workflow Engine (AWE), including workflows, roles, notifications, and troubleshooting.
- Perform functional configuration and maintenance of HR and payroll tables, business units, departments, positions, and compensation structures.
- Create and maintain functional design documents, configuration documentation, procedures, and test scripts.
- Conduct unit testing, user acceptance testing (UAT), regression testing, and validation of system changes.
- Support PeopleSoft tools and technologies including Application Designer, Integration Broker, SQR, BI Publisher, PUM, Change Assistant, Fluid UI, and Elasticsearch.
- Monitor payroll batch jobs, schedules, dependencies, failures, output validation, and performance tuning activities.
- Ensure compliance with security standards, access controls, data integrity, and multi-tenancy requirements.
- Gather business requirements and support system enhancements, break/fix activities, and process improvements.
- Collaborate with HR, Time & Labor, payroll operations, technical teams, vendors, and business stakeholders.
- Provide user support, training, knowledge transfer, and cross-training to business and support teams.
- Support fiscal year-end and calendar year-end activities, including reconciliations, system updates, budget loads, and benefit enrollment integrations.
- Participate in project implementations, module enhancements, legislative changes, and third-party integration initiatives.
- Provide advanced Level 2 production support, incident management, and service desk support.
- Follow ITIL processes for incident, change, problem, and service management.
- Participate in major incident management (P1/P2), disaster recovery testing, upgrade testing, and production readiness activities.
- Ensure WCAG 2.1 accessibility compliance for system content and deliverables.
- Support audit and compliance activities, including SOC audits, internal controls, security reviews, and regulatory requirements.
- Prepare reports, presentations, and status updates for stakeholders and leadership.
- Ensure system stability, performance, accuracy, and compliance with organizational policies and procedures.
